Stately Introduzione
Stately è una piattaforma di modellazione software visiva che consente agli utenti di progettare, simulare e distribuire logiche di applicazione complesse utilizzando macchine a stati e statechart.
Visualizza AltroCos'è Stately
Stately è una suite di strumenti per costruire e gestire visivamente la logica dell'applicazione. Combina un editor drag-and-drop per creare macchine a stati e statechart con la potenza di XState, una libreria JavaScript open-source per la gestione dello stato. Stately consente ai team di progettare, testare e implementare collaborativamente flussi logici complessi per applicazioni frontend e backend. La piattaforma colma il divario tra design e sviluppo, consentendo a contributori di vari background di lavorare insieme sulla logica dell'applicazione in modo visivo e intuitivo.
Come funziona Stately?
Al centro di Stately c'è il suo editor visivo, dove gli utenti possono creare macchine a stati e statechart trascinando e rilasciando stati e transizioni. Queste rappresentazioni visive possono poi essere simulate per testare i flussi logici. Stately si integra con XState per generare codice eseguibile dai diagrammi visivi, che può essere utilizzato direttamente nelle applicazioni JavaScript e TypeScript. La piattaforma offre anche funzionalità assistite dall'IA per generare e migliorare le macchine a stati, oltre a strumenti per creare test, documentazione e prototipi React. Per la distribuzione, gli utenti possono esportare la loro logica come codice da utilizzare con XState nei propri ambienti, oppure distribuire direttamente su Stately Sky, un servizio cloud che fornisce funzionalità backend istantanee per le macchine a stati create.
Benefici di Stately
Stately offre numerosi vantaggi ai team di sviluppo. Migliora la comunicazione e la collaborazione fornendo un linguaggio visivo che sia i membri tecnici che quelli non tecnici del team possono comprendere. La piattaforma riduce la complessità nella gestione della logica dell'applicazione, rendendo più facile progettare, implementare e mantenere sistemi complessi. Generando automaticamente codice e test, Stately accelera lo sviluppo e garantisce una migliore qualità del codice. La natura visiva dello strumento funge anche da documentazione vivente, mantenendo i team allineati e facilitando l'inserimento di nuovi membri o il ritorno a progetti dopo lunghi periodi. Inoltre, l'integrazione con XState fornisce un modo robusto e prevedibile per gestire lo stato nelle applicazioni, portando a meno bug e basi di codice più manutenibili.
Tendenze del traffico mensile di Stately
Stately ha raggiunto 55,2K visite con un incremento del traffico del 14,8%. L'introduzione di AlphaQubit e dello Stately Inspector ha probabilmente contribuito a questa crescita, migliorando il coinvolgimento degli utenti e fornendo nuovi strumenti per l'ispezione dello stato delle applicazioni.
Visualizza storico del traffico
Visualizza altro